10 Essential Traits of Today’s (and Tomorrow’s) Standout HR Leaders in the Labor Export Industry

The human resources (HR) department is rapidly becoming a cornerstone of business success, especially in the dynamic world of labor export. The ability to attract, develop, and retain a highly skilled, adaptable workforce is paramount for companies like Quinn Vietnam Manpower, which excel in connecting talented individuals with exciting opportunities overseas. In this demanding landscape, exceptional HR leaders are the ones who make a tangible difference.
So, what sets these leaders apart? Here are 10 essential traits they possess:
1. Deep Understanding of Labor Export and HR Expertise
The best HR leaders in the labor export sector aren’t just generalists. They deeply understand the nuances of their field. They know the legal regulations, cultural sensitivities, and constantly shifting workforce demands involved in finding and placing the right talent in the right overseas positions. Quinn Vietnam Manpower makes it a priority to have HR leaders with this specialized knowledge, ensuring clients and workers alike experience smooth, efficient processes.
![]()
2. Strategic Alignment with the Business Model
Understanding a company’s mission, vision, and goals is crucial for any leader, but HR leaders focused on manpower supply need even greater insight. They must align their talent acquisition, onboarding, and development strategies with the company’s larger objectives. This ensures a workforce equipped to support the business and its overseas partners. Quinn Vietnam Manpower’s HR leaders work closely with executives for this strategic alignment.
3. Outstanding People Skills and Communication
HR is about people. Leaders in this field, specifically those at manpower export companies, need exceptional communication, negotiation, and mediation skills. They must foster strong relationships with workers, overseas employers, and internal stakeholders. Quinn Vietnam Manpower prides itself on HR leaders that truly listen to employees and prioritize building trust.
4. Unwavering Integrity and Ethics
With manpower supply chains potentially spanning the globe, HR leaders face unique ethical challenges. They must always act with honesty, respect cultural differences, prioritize worker well-being, and uphold legal requirements. At Quinn Vietnam Manpower, our leaders set the ethical standard, ensuring all partners experience fair and transparent practices.
5. Strategic, Data-Driven Thinking
HR has evolved from mere support to a strategic powerhouse. Leaders must think holistically, understanding how their manpower management impacts other business areas. This requires data analysis and applying metrics to guide hiring, training, and retention efforts. Quinn Vietnam Manpower invests in the latest HR software, empowering its leaders to make informed, objective manpower decisions.
6. Prioritizing Performance and Efficiency
The bottom line for manpower companies is ensuring workers placed in overseas roles perform effectively. HR leaders must analyze and optimize their processes to maximize productivity. Whether this involves targeted recruitment, skill assessments, or leadership development programs, their goal is to consistently deliver a high-caliber workforce. Quinn Vietnam Manpower places a strong emphasis on workforce performance as a key metric of its HR success.
7. Embracing Technology
The manpower export game is changing rapidly, fueled by technology. HR leaders must use tools like online recruiting platforms, video interviewing software, and workforce management systems to remain competitive. Quinn Vietnam Manpower’s leaders are tech-savvy, constantly adapting to streamline operations and improve the worker experience.

8. Solution-Focused Problem-Solving
The labor industry isn’t without obstacles. From worker shortages to visa issues, HR leaders need to be proactive problem-solvers. They must identify root causes of issues and negotiate solutions that benefit the company, employees, and international stakeholders. Quinn Vietnam Manpower seeks out HR leaders with a proven track record of creative and win-win solutions in high-pressure manpower situations.
9. Inspiring and Motivating a Global Workforce
HR leaders in the manpower space must motivate a diverse pool of employees on an international scale. This means understanding cultural nuances, recognizing the value of each employee’s contributions, and creating a sense of belonging. Quinn Vietnam Manpower’s leaders strive to cultivate a workforce committed to both their personal development and the company’s mission.
